1. Why Choose a Bunk Bed?
Before diving into styles and security functions, it helps to understand the main advantages of purchasing a bunk bed.
- Area Optimization: The most obvious benefit is vertical space usage. By stacking one bed above another, the space's floor space is instantly doubled, leaving a lot of space for desks, toy storage, or play locations.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Instead of buying two different bed frames, bed mattress, and possibly more furniture, a bunk bed combines sleeping plans into a single unit.
- Fun Factor: Kids naturally like the novelty of sleeping high up. It can make bedtime shifts much smoother for toddlers vacating cribs.
- Sleepovers Ready: Many configurations include trundles or lower full-sized beds, making hosting friends or visiting family members simple and easy.

Key Safety Considerations
Safety is the number one top priority when presenting an elevated bed into a child's room. Moms and dads must try to find specific structural and style features to minimize threats:
- Guardrails: The top bunk should include continuous guardrails on all sides, sitting at least 5 inches above the leading surface area of the mattress to prevent midnight rolls. The gap in the guardrail (for the ladder entry) must be thoroughly measured so a kid can not slip through.
- Sturdy Ladders and Stairs: Ladders needs to be safely connected and feature anti-slip actions. For more youthful kids, staircase bunks-- which function as integrated drawers-- provide a much more secure, much easier climb than vertical ladders.
- Weight Capacity: Always inspect the maker's weight limits for both the top and bottom bunks. Older kids and teens can rapidly grow out of flimsy frames.
- Age Appropriateness: The American Academy of Pediatrics advises that children under the age of six should never ever sleep on the top bunk due to the danger of severe falls.
- Mattress Depth: Ensure the bed mattress used on the leading bunk is thin enough (typically specified by the producer, frequently 5 to 7 inches) to enable the guardrails to do their job effectively.
4. Material Matters: Wood vs. Metal
Selecting the best product effects not just the aesthetic of the bed room but also the sturdiness and longevity of the furnishings.
Wooden Bunk Beds
- Pros: Highly long lasting, sturdy, aesthetically warm, and offered in a large range of finishes (painted white, natural wood grain, gray wash). They are less most likely to squeak with time.
- Cons: Generally much heavier, harder to dismantle and move, and typically more costly than metal options.
Metal Bunk Beds
- Pros: Lightweight, streamlined, contemporary, simpler to assemble and take apart, and normally more economical.
- Cons: Can establish squeaky joints over time if screws loosen, and might feel less "comfortable" or significant compared to strong wood.
5. Transitioning from Dream to Reality: Checklist for Buyers
Before clicking "purchase" or going to a furnishings display room, stroll through this vital list to guarantee a seamless buying and installation procedure:
- Measure Room Height: Standard ceiling heights are 8 feet (96 inches). Subtract the height of the bunk bed and the height of the leading bed mattress to guarantee your child has enough headroom to sit up easily on the leading bunk without hitting the ceiling or a ceiling fan.
- Check Vent and Light Fixtures: Ensure the leading bunk beds near me does not put the kid dangerously near hot ceiling lights, smoke alarm, or a/c vents.
- Assess Assembly Requirements: Some bunk beds need hours of laborious assembly with dozens of bolts. Check if expert assembly is used or if you need to reserve an entire weekend.
